How to Make Fresh Pineapple Kiwi Salad

Ingredients:

  • 1 ripe pineapple, diced
  • 3 kiwis, peeled and sliced
  • 1 cup strawberries, halved
  • 1/4 cup fresh mint leaves, chopped
  • Juice of 1 lime
  • 1 tablespoon honey or agave syrup

    Fresh Pineapple Kiwi Salad

Directions:

Step 1: Preparation

In a large bowl, prepare your fresh ingredients by dicing the ripe pineapple, peeling and slicing the kiwis, and halving the strawberries. Make sure your fruits are ripe for the best flavor.

Step 2: Mixing

Add the diced pineapple, sliced kiwis, and halved strawberries into the bowl. Toss everything gently to mix the fruits evenly, letting the natural juices begin to blend.

Step 3: Adding Flavor

Next, add the chopped mint leaves and squeeze in the lime juice. Drizzle the honey or agave syrup over the top.

Step 4: Finishing

Gently toss all the ingredients together until the fruits are well coated with the mint and lime. Serve immediately for a fresh taste or chill in the refrigerator for about 30 minutes for a colder, more refreshing salad.

How to Store Fresh Pineapple Kiwi Salad

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ator. This salad is best consumed fresh, but it can last for up to 2 days, although the fruit may release more juice over time.

Frequently Asked Questions

  • Can I make this salad ahead of time?
    Yes, it can be prepared a few hours in advance. Just give it a gentle toss before serving.

  • What can I substitute for honey?
    You can use maple syrup or agave nectar as a vegan alternative to honey.

  • Is this salad gluten-free?
    Absolutely! All the ingredients are naturally gluten-free.

  • How can I make this salad more filling?
    Adding protein-rich ingredients like cottage cheese or yogurt on the side can make it more satisfying.

  • Can I use frozen fruit?
    While fresh fruit is best for texture and flavor, you can use thawed frozen fruit if fresh is unavailable. Just drain any excess liquid.
